Herald.ie reports the Supreme Council of Audiovisual of France (CSA) has banned the release of the clip on any French channel before 10 pm, due to what it calls far too much footage showing its stars acting in a "self-destructive" fashion, taking part in "domestic violence", taking drugs and drinking alcohol." Rihanna and former British Olympic boxing hopeful, Dudley O'Shaughnessy, who plays her boyfriend in the video, also appear in scenes of "pronounced suggestive" content, the CSA said.

Kelly Clarkson performed her new single, "What Doesn't Kill You (Stronger)," on the program; it's the title track from her new release, "Stronger." Tickets for Kelly's 2012 Stronger tour went on sale last Friday; the first leg kicks off with more than 40 dates across North America, starting January 13 in Mashantucket, CT.

We broke the story ... the movie came to a screeching halt last month, when the guy who owns the Montreal studio where the film is being shot LOCKED OUT the cast and crew after complaining that he hadn't gotten paid. But things have FINALLY changed ... so says studio owner Michel Trudel, who claims the production company recently paid up ... and he's willing to allow the flick to pick up where it left off. Sources connected with the production tell us ... the studio payment is just ONE step in the right direction -- noting that several members of the crew who had been griping about not receiving paychecks WILL INDEED get their cash in the very near future. We're told that filming will resume on December 28.
